About Epipremnum aureum 'Neon'

Neon Pothos is a solid, uniformly vivid chartreuse-yellow leaf with no variegation patches at all, a colour selection rather than a variegated sport. The intensity of the neon colour is strongly light-dependent: bright light keeps it yellow-green, while lower light causes it to green up considerably. One of the easiest and fastest-growing pothos cultivars.

Before You Buy

Shared checklist for Epipremnum aureum and its cultivated forms

  • Widely available and inexpensive; be cautious of pricing implying rarity for the plain golden form
  • Confirm whether the plant is trailing (small juvenile leaves) or climbing (larger, mature leaves) before buying, as the two look markedly different at a similar price
  • For named variegated cultivars like 'Marble Queen' or 'N'Joy', confirm the pattern matches the specific named form rather than assuming any splashed-leaf pothos is interchangeable
  • Check stem nodes are firm and undamaged; this is where roots and new growth emerge from cuttings
